The pediatric epilepsy staff at Johns Hopkins has employed the higher Excess fat, minimal carbohydrate ketogenic diet to deal with seizures Considering that the diet’s therapeutic origins during the 1920s.

Johns Hopkins formulated the modified Atkins diet in 2002 as a treatment for adolescents and Grownups and opened the whole world’s to start with Grownup epilepsy diet Centre.

First noted in 2003, the thought of using a type of the Atkins diet to take care of epilepsy arrived about immediately after mom and dad and individuals found out the induction stage of your Atkins diet managed seizures. The ketogenic diet group at Johns Hopkins Hospital modified the Atkins diet by eradicating the intention of reaching weight loss, extending the induction section indefinitely, and precisely encouraging Excess fat consumption. In contrast Using the ketogenic diet, the modified Atkins diet (MAD) places no limit on calories or protein, and the reduce In general ketogenic ratio (about 1:1) does not need to be persistently managed by all meals of your day.

Trypsin, chymotrypsin, and carboxypeptidase break down significant proteins into lesser peptides, a system identified as proteolysis. These scaled-down peptides are catabolized into their constituent amino acids by the comb border enzymes, aminopeptidase and dipeptidase. The absolutely free amino acids are then transported over the apical surface with the intestinal mucosa in a very procedure that is mediated by secondary Lively transportation making use of sodium-amino acid transporters. These transporters bind sodium after which you can bind the amino acid to move it across the membrane. Within the basal surface with the mucosal cells, the sodium and amino acid are launched. The sodium could be reused in the transporter, While ketogenic protein powder the amino acids are transferred in to the bloodstream to generally be transported to the liver and cells throughout the overall body for protein synthesis.
